Transaction 8b03105feed7243c8b96e21d304266c3e347bc903934b66a4aae19763adf8c21
1 Input
1 Output
-
8b03105feed7243c8b96e21d304266c3e347bc903934b66a4aae19763adf8c21:0
- value
- 336600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7fac4acb77c67744f30d67b16814b694f94c1ebd OP_EQUAL
- address
- 3DL68yZ3WTDbJC7ZzoFEwGV2upw84rymPZ